Re: Website Hijacked
[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

Re: Website Hijacked


  • Subject: Re: Website Hijacked
  • From: Daniele Corti <email@hidden>
  • Date: Thu, 12 Apr 2012 20:52:22 +0200

Hi,
Just one thing that I was thinking: do you use AJAX in the form or link where the redirection occurs?

2012/4/12 Gino Pacitti <email@hidden>
I will have to give that a try...

Gino

On 12 Apr 2012, at 19:47, Daniele Corti wrote:

Hi,
That's strange, can you download the .woa packages (the Application and the WebResources) and install them on a test site and see if the redirection happens?


2012/4/12 Gino Pacitti <email@hidden>
no database seems clean - tried to search for a 'script' word in any fields and nothing came back - its like the whole site gets redirected when you click a form to go to a Direct Action?

Gino

On 12 Apr 2012, at 16:25, Daniele Corti wrote:

Hi Gino,
is the Direct Action, actually, generating the HTML from content fetched from the DB? If so, can you check the records that are fetched in the DA, if they have some script injections?

Regards,

2012/4/12 Gino Pacitti <email@hidden>
I have been hijacked...
Its redirecting and also spreading virus to PC - not everyone but a percentage of users have had warnings and alert screen concerning the site.

What should i look for in the logs?

Gino

On 12 Apr 2012, at 16:02, Pascal Robert wrote:

You are hijacked or you are seeing hacks attempts? What do you see in the Apache logs?

Hi
Anyone had any experience of how a site can be hijacked?

I mean that a normal link to a Direct Action gets redirected to a new site (Adult Content)

I cannot see how this is being done - Components does not contain any scripts except for Google Ananlytics yet clicking on a submit button or links causes this.

It is also not on every attempt - it seems to happen randomly??

Any help appreciated

Gino
